Short Preview

As the Utah Mammoth prepare to host the St. Louis Blues on April 16, 2026, both teams enter this matchup showing some positive momentum. The Mammoth have secured victories in 3 out of their last 5 games, indicating a solid performance as they strive for playoff positioning. Their recent success can be attributed to a disciplined defense coupled with a potent offensive strategy, which has seen them capitalize on power-play opportunities effectively.

Conversely, the St. Louis Blues have also claimed victory in 3 of their last 5 contests. This squad is known for its aggressive forecheck and strong offensive capabilities, often leveraging quick transitions to put pressure on opposing defenses. Their ability to adapt to in-game situations makes them a formidable opponent.

Bookmakers currently favor the Mammoth at 2.1 odds for a home win, reflecting the competitive nature of this encounter. Model predictions suggest a 43.5% chance of a Mammoth victory, a 23.2% chance of a draw, and a 33.7% likelihood of an away win for the Blues. Given the current form of both teams and their tactical strengths, this matchup promises to be closely contested, making it difficult to predict a definitive outcome.
